Martyrdom of Imam Reza ( PBUH )

Imam Reza (peace be upon him) was born in 3rd Zighadeh, the year: 148 (lunar calendar). Sheikh Sadough has narrated from Abram Ibn Abbas:

“Imam Reza (peace be upon him) never bothered any one by his speech and never cut one’s speeches, never rejected anyone’s request and was always smiling.”

Life of this sacred Imam has been divided into three periods: before his imamate, along with his father which took long for 25 years, the period of his imamate before leaving Medina and the third period of his Imamate was when he went to Marve and Khorasan.

Why did Imam Reza travel to Marve? And why did he accepted to separate his family and his city.

Replying this question the following cases shall be mentioned:

Islam had encountered serious alterations in its historical survey as of the time of sacred prophet (peace be upon him and his progeny) up to the period of Imam Bagher (p.b.u.h.). Of course, the same alterations paved the way for scientific growth of Islam and the Muslims during the period of Jafari (the period of Imamate and scientific life of Imam Bagher and Imam Sadegh (p.b.u.h.) and after the same period.

School of Jafari serves as a preamble for scientific movement at the eras of Haroon and Mamoon. In this period, the books of Seriani, Roman, Iranian Greece were collected and translated. The sciences such as philosophy, medicine, mathematics, astronomy, …were discussed and negotiated. The problems of logic, rhetoric, jurisprudence, principles, were studied and analyzed.

Apart from the effect of such sciences on development and growth of the society, the negative aspect of change of thoughts and destabilization of ideas should not be neglected. Rhetoric and philosophies entered the lives of the people which created disorderliness of minds.

On the other part, by reign of Manoon Abbasi, there appeared a wave of opposition. Alavian rebelled against caliph in Islamic lands. For the same reason, Mamoon fearing continuation of the rebels and their widening, consulted with great men and made the decision to invite and to elect the greatest Alavi, a member of prophet’s family as the dauphin of the Caliph, to avoid future actions of the Alavi resellers and the dangers of their uprising against his reign.

Thus, taking into consideration the circumstances of the environment, to save Islam from negligence and deviation, Imam Reza traveled from Medina to Khorasan, though he was certain he would not return to Medina anymore.

At last, Mamoon fulfilled his evil plan and poisoned Imam Reza by  poisonous grapes. Imam Reza was martyred in the last day of month: Safar when he was at exile.
